  1. Change your default search engine

    • Keeping Bing as your default search engine provides an enhanced search experience in the new Microsoft Edge Edge logo, including direct links to Windows 10 apps, relevant suggestions from your organization if you’re signed in with a work or school account, and instant answers to questions about Windows 10. However, you can change the default search engine in Microsoft Edge to any site that uses OpenSearch technology.
      1
      In Microsoft Edge, perform a search in the address bar using the search engine you want to set as your default.
      2
      Select Settings and more Three-dot More icon > Settings Gear-shaped Settings icon
      3
      Select Privacy and services.
      4
      Scroll all the way down to the Services section and select Address bar.
      5
      Choose your preferred search engine from the Search engine used in the address bar menu.
    • To add a different search engine, perform a search in the address bar using that search engine (or a website that supports search, like a wiki site). Then go to Settings and more Three-dot More icon > Settings Gear-shaped Settings icon > Privacy and services > Address bar. The engine or website you used to search will now appear in the list of options you can select.

    1. 1
      Open Google Chrome and select the three, vertical dots next to the profile picture, then select Settings.
    2. 2
      Scroll down to the Search engine section, then choose a different option in the dropdown under Search engine used in the address bar.
    3. 3
      To add, edit, or remove other search engines from the list, select the Manage search engines arrow, below the default search engine list.
      • To add a new search engine: Select the Add button and fill out the fields for Search engine, Keyword, and URL with %s in place of query.
      • To add a search engine to the default list: Under Other search engines, select the three dots next to the one you want to add, then select Make default.
      • To edit or remove a search engine: Select the three dots next to the one you want to edit or remove, then select Edit or Remove from list. Note: You can't remove Google (Default) from the list.

    1. 1
      Open Firefox and select the three, vertical lines next to the profile picture, then select Options.
    2. 2
      Select Search Magnifying glass Zoom icon, then choose a different option in the dropdown under Default Search Engine.
    3. 3
      To add a new search engine, select Find more search engines at the bottom of the Search page. Search for the search engine or find it in the list, select the option, then select Plus-sign Add icon Add to Firefox.
    4. 4
      To remove a search engine, select the one you want to remove in the list under One-Click Search Engines, then select the Remove button.

    1. 1
      Open Safari, then go to Safari menu > Preferences.
    2. 2
      Once the Preferences window opens, select the dropdown menu next to Default search engine, and select the one you want to make your default.
